1. Grilled vegetarian spring rolls from green bananas

-
Preparation
40 minutes
-
Cooking
15 minutes
-
Difficulty
Easy
Ingredients for Grilled vegetarian spring rolls from green bananas For 5 people
Green bananas 5 bananas Vegetarian spare ribs 10 gr Cassava 50 gr Pineapple 20 gr (pineapple) Sticky rice porridge 1 cup (small) Roasted peanuts 20 gr Soy sauce 1 cup (rice bowl) Annatto oil 1 tablespoon Fried garlic 2 tablespoons Chopped garlic 1 tablespoon Chopped chili 1 teaspoon Char siu marinade 1 tablespoon Five spice powder 1 teaspoon Chili sauce 1 tablespoon Vegetarian seasoning 1 tablespoon Sugar 3 tablespoons
How to choose fresh green bananas
- To make the dish taste the best, you should choose green bananas that are darkening; these are bananas that are close to ripening but not overly soft.
- Choose a bunch of bananas that are dark green, with firm and evenly curved fruits; if there are slight yellowish spots, that’s even better, as these are fresh bananas that haven’t been treated with chemicals.

Tools needed
Blender, pot, bowl, scissors, grill – roasting tray, bamboo skewers,…
How to make Vegetarian Grilled Spring Rolls from Green Bananas
-
Prepare the ingredients
Vegetarian ribs bought should be rinsed to remove all flour residue and soaked in cold water for 30 minutes to 1 hour to allow them to expand.
Green bananas are briefly boiled in hot water for 3 – 5 minutes and then peeled.
Peel the cassava and cut it into thin strips. Chop the pineapple into small pieces.
Roast the peanuts, then crush them.
-
Chop the vegetarian ribs and mash the bananas
After soaking, the vegetarian ribs should be drained and cut into small pieces. The green bananas are placed in a bowl and mashed.
-
Mixing the vegetarian ribs and green bananas
Put the vegetarian ribs and shredded radish into a bowl of mashed bananas and mix well.
Next, add to the mixture 1 tablespoon of annatto oil, 2 tablespoons of fried garlic, 20g of crushed roasted peanuts, 1/2 cup of fermented soybean paste, 1 tablespoon of vegetarian seasoning, 1 teaspoon of five-spice powder, 1 tablespoon of char siu marinade, and 2 tablespoons of sugar.
Then, mix really well until the vegetarian filling becomes thick and the ingredients are well combined.
-
Skewering and grilling the rolls
Take a sufficient amount of filling, gently squeeze it, then wrap it around a bamboo skewer and shape the roll as desired. Repeat until all the vegetarian filling is used up.
Then, grill the rolls over charcoal for 10 – 15 minutes until the vegetarian rolls turn a beautiful dark golden color, slightly charred, and emit an enticing aroma.
-
Making Dipping Sauce
Put 1 cup of sticky rice porridge into a blender along with 1/2 cup of fermented soybean, 20 grams of finely chopped pineapple, 1 tablespoon of minced garlic, 1 teaspoon of minced chili, and 1/2 cup of filtered water. Then, press the button to blend the mixture until smooth.
Next, heat a pan on the stove, add the blended mixture into the pan and bring to a boil. Add 1 tablespoon of chili sauce and 1 tablespoon of sugar, stir well, and cook until the mixture thickens.
Tip:- If you don’t have sticky rice porridge, you can substitute it with peanut butter or water with tapioca starch.
- Seasoning for the dipping sauce should be adjusted to your taste so that the sauce has a slightly salty and sweet flavor.
-
Finished Product
Vegetarian grilled nem is fragrant, has a beautiful golden color, and is chewy and elastic when eaten, dipped in a thick, flavorful, and slightly spicy soy sauce that makes you fall in love with it at first taste.
You can enjoy vegetarian grilled nem with rice, noodles, rice paper, or wrap it with rice paper and fresh vegetables, which is also very delicious!
2. Vegetarian grilled nem from wheat flour

-
Preparation
20 minutes
-
Cooking
30 minutes
-
Difficulty
Easy
Ingredients for vegetarian grilled nem from wheat flour Serves 2
Vegetarian pork slices 20 gr Wheat flour 50 gr Roasted sesame 1 teaspoon Cinnamon powder 1/2 teaspoon Grilling marinade 1 teaspoon Potato starch 20 gr Vegetarian seasoning 2 teaspoons Common spices A little (sugar/ pepper/ monosodium glutamate/ salt)

How to prepare vegetarian grilled spring rolls from flour
-
Prepare the potato flour
Place a pan on the stove and add about 3 tablespoons of cooking oil, wait until the oil is hot, then add the potato flour strands and fry on medium heat for about 2 – 3 minutes until the strands puff up. After that, place the fried potato strands into a bowl of cold water and rinse them clean to soften the potato flour.
Next, take the potato flour out and cut it into small pieces about the length of a finger, then place them in a basket to drain the excess water.
-
Blend the vegetarian pork
Wash the vegetarian pork slices thoroughly and squeeze them to remove excess water, then place all the vegetarian pork slices into a blender along with 3 teaspoons of sugar, 2 teaspoons of vegetarian seasoning, 1 teaspoon of roasted sesame seeds, 1/2 teaspoon of salt, and 1/2 teaspoon of cinnamon powder.
Blend for about 2 minutes until the vegetarian pork is finely ground and the spices are evenly mixed.
-
Mix the grilled roll mixture
Transfer the blended vegetarian pork to a bowl and add the chopped potato starch, then mix well. Next, add 50g of flour and continue to mix evenly. Then, use your hands to knead this mixture for about 5 minutes until it becomes pliable and sticky.
Finally, use a spoon to further knead for about 3 more minutes until the grilled roll mixture is very elastic.
-
Make the grilled pork roll glaze
You prepare a bowl and add 1 tablespoon of cooking oil and 1 teaspoon of marinade, then stir well.
-
Shape and grill the pork rolls
First, prepare some bamboo sticks or chopsticks. Then, apply a little cooking oil to your hands to prevent sticking, and mold the vegetarian meat into a cylindrical shape around the bamboo stick to form the pork roll. Continue this until all the vegetarian meat is used up.
Next, place a non-stick pan on the stove over low heat, then add the pork rolls to the pan, continuously turning them to prevent burning. When the outside turns a deep golden color, start brushing the glaze onto the pork rolls, then continue grilling for about another minute before turning off the heat.
Tip: Besides grilling in a non-stick pan, you can also grill over charcoal, in an air fryer, or in the microwave. -
Final Product
When grilled, you will have beautifully golden vegetarian spring rolls that look very appetizing and smell wonderful. The filling inside is chewy and absorbs spices very attractively. You can wrap these rolls with rice paper, add some herbs, and dip them in sweet and sour vegetarian fish sauce for an even more delicious experience.
